What are all the color format values for golden yellow?
| Format | Value |
|---|---|
| HEX | #fec615 |
| RGB | rgb(254, 198, 21) |
| HSL | hsl(45.6, 99.1%, 53.9%) |
| CMYK | cmyk(0%, 22%, 91.7%, 0.4%) |

What color family does golden yellow belong to?
golden yellow belongs to the yellow color family. It is a medium, vivid color with HSL values: hue 45.6°, saturation 99.1%, lightness 53.9%.
How do I create lighter and darker shades of golden yellow?
Lighter variant (lightness 68.9%): #fed961. Darker variant (lightness 38.9%): #c59601. These values are computed by adjusting HSL lightness ±15% while keeping the same hue and saturation.
What is CMYK used for?
CMYK (Cyan, Magenta, Yellow, Key/Black) is used in print design. Unlike RGB which adds light, CMYK subtracts it using ink. Always convert to CMYK before sending files to a professional printer.
